Title: Shinsuke Hisatsugu: Innovator in Display Technologies
Introduction
Shinsuke Hisatsugu, based in Kariya, Japan, is a prolific inventor with a remarkable portfolio of 24 patents. His work primarily focuses on innovations in display technologies, contributing to advancements that enhance user experience in various applications.
Latest Patents
Among Hisatsugu's latest inventions are two notable patents for advanced display devices. The first patent describes a display device that consists of multiple display units and a reflector. This configuration allows the display units to emit display light that represents an image, while the reflector enhances visibility by reflecting this light effectively. The second patent involves a display device designed for vehicles. This device includes an irradiation unit that projects display light to show images for the vehicle occupants. Additionally, it features a storage unit with air intake and discharge ports, integrating a system that merges exhaust air from the display device and the vehicle's air conditioning system to optimize air flow within the cabin.
Career Highlights
Shinsuke Hisatsugu has significantly contributed to the automotive industry through his work with notable companies such as Denso Corporation and Toyota Shatai Kabushiki Kaisha. His expertise in display technology has made an impact on the design and functionality of automotive display systems.
Collaborations
Throughout his career, Hisatsugu has collaborated with talented colleagues, including Yoshio Oofuka and Kazunobu Nakanishi. These partnerships have fueled innovative approaches and solutions in the projects they undertook together.
